Acknowledging Typical Oral Emergency Situations
Identify common dental emergencies by recognizing the signs and symptoms that suggest urgent treatment is needed. Severe toothaches that are persistent and pain could be a sign of an underlying problem like an abscess or infection.
Swelling of the face or gum tissues accompanied by discomfort might also show a serious problem. If you experience bleeding from the mouth that doesn't quit, it could be an oral emergency calling for prompt attention.
Injuries to the mouth causing a broken, broken, or knocked-out tooth are also circumstances where immediate oral treatment is essential.
Other typical oral emergencies include a lost dental filling or crown, causing pain and level of sensitivity. Overlooking these indications can cause more problems, so seeking prompt therapy is essential.
Immediate First Aid for Dental Injuries
In cases of dental injuries, supplying instant first aid can help ease discomfort and stop additional difficulties. If you experience a knocked-out tooth, manage it by the crown (top part) and delicately rinse any type of dirt with water. Attempt to reinsert the tooth back into the socket, or if that's not feasible, store it in a container of milk or saliva up until you can see a dentist.
For a broken or damaged tooth, rinse your mouth with warm water and apply a cool compress to lower swelling. When it comes to a bitten lip or tongue, clean the area carefully and use a cold compress to reduce swelling.
Exactly how to Find an Emergency Situation Dentist
When confronted with a dental emergency situation, understanding how to rapidly situate an emergency dental expert can make all the difference in getting timely treatment and relief. Beginning by calling your routine dental professional first, as they might have emergency situation hours or have the ability to refer you to one more dental professional that can aid.
If it's after hours or you're incapable to reach your dentist, think about making use of on-line resources such as dental organization websites or emergency dental practitioner directories. These platforms can provide you with a list of dental practitioners in your area that offer emergency situation solutions.
Another choice is to call your regional health center or urgent treatment center. They frequently have connections with emergency dental practitioners or oral facilities that can assist with immediate dental issues.
In cases of extreme discomfort, swelling, or injury, do not be reluctant to look for immediate help from the local emergency clinic.
